CER Essay launch event 'Leveraging the EU Emissions Trading System to fund railway projects'

A new CER Essay explores how the EU’s carbon market can serve as an innovative funding instrument to support railway investments dedicated to decarbonisation, energy efficiency and modal shift.

The research, carried out by Bocconi University’s GREEN Centre, analyses the economic rationale for rewarding rail’s CO₂ savings, evaluates case studies ranging from high-speed rail expansion to Digital Automatic Coupling and port line electrification and offers policy recommendations on how EU Emissions Trading System revenues could complement existing rail funding schemes.

A discussion on how market-based climate finance could accelerate the development of a modern, interoperable and low-carbon European railway network will be organised on 28 January 2026 at the European Parliament.
